Not really a vinyl post but since this is sort of the catch-all thread for two channel audio I figured I’d post it here.
I recently went with my wife to buy a punching bag set from a guy off Craigslist. While we were there he mentioned he was also selling a pair of tower speakers and he’d offload them for $40. I figured for that price I could take a chance on them being crap. Got them home and inspected them and discovered that they aren’t crap at all, they’re Infinity Crescendo CS 3009s from the mid-90s. The drivers are in good shape, just need some refoaming. I set them up in my living room and moved my two channel system in there. I pulled out my Onkyo HT receiver to drive them as it was the only thing powerful enough for them. They sound excellent, with high quality ribbon tweeters and two 10” bass drivers.
Now I just need to upgrade my turntable, DAC, and probably the amp and I’ll be set.
